CMS overall rating Info CMS (the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services) is the federal agency that rates nursing home quality. Its Overall Rating runs from 1 to 5 stars, combining health inspections, staffing, and quality measures, with inspections weighted most heavily.

Frequently Asked Questions about Camellia Estates

Is Camellia Estates in a walkable area?

Camellia Estates has a walk score of 61. Moderately walkable. Some errands can be accomplished on foot, with a mix of nearby amenities.

What is the occupancy rate at Camellia Estates?

Camellia Estates's occupancy is 22%.

Does Camellia Estates operate as a for-profit or non-profit?

Camellia Estates is registered as a for-profit in MS.

Who is the administrator of Camellia Estates?

Misty Linder is the administrator of Camellia Estates.

How many beds does Camellia Estates have?

Camellia Estates has 30 beds.

What is the address of Camellia Estates?

Camellia Estates is located at 1714 White Street, Mccomb, MS 39648.

What is the phone number of Camellia Estates?

(601) 250-0066 will put you in contact with the team at Camellia Estates.
